Huskers Bounce Back, Defeat Roos 7-0

Lincoln, Neb. -- The Nebraska men's tennis team (1-3, 0-0 Big Ten) earned its first win of the season on Sunday afternoon with a 7-0 defeat over the Kansas City Roos (0-1, 0-0 WAC) at the Dillon Tennis Center. 

Freshman Albert Sprlak-Puk and sophomore Patrick Cacciatore quickly knocked off Diego Giraldo and Tom Kruse, 6-1, at the No. 1 spot to start off doubles competition. The sophomore duo of Will Gleason and Victor Moreno Lozano fell short to Austin Williams/Jake Fraunfelder, 6-3 at the No. 2 position.

Senior Chris Dean and freshman Chester Wickwire won a hard-fought match at No. 3 over Kacper Piekarek/Brian King, 7-5, to clinch the doubles point for Nebraska.

Freshman Shunya Maruyama notched a double bagel over Jake Fraunfelder at the No. 4 spot, 6-0, 6-0 -- starting singles play in wonderful fashion. Dean overcame King at the No. 6 spot, 6-1, 6-1, for his first win of the season.

Freshman Andre Saleh clinched the match for the Huskers with a 6-4, 7-5 win over Austin Williams at No. 3. Cacciatore then fought hard to win his match at No. 2, a 4-6, 6-4, 6-2 defeat of Tom Kruse. 

Moreno played the first match of his career at the No. 1 spot -- and did so with great success. The sophomore from Madrid, Spain, beat junior Diego Giraldo, 7-5, 7-5, to put the Huskers up 6-0.

At the No. 5 position, Wickwire played a tough match with Piekarek, but came out successful after a second-set tiebreaker, winning 7-5, 7-6 (3).

The Huskers will be back in action next weekend, when they travel to Norfolk, Va., for a pair of road matches. NU takes on SMU on Saturday, Feb. 8, at Noon CT before playing Old Dominion on Sunday, Feb. 9, at 10 a.m. CT. Results
